  • What AI Does Better Than Human Producers


Vocalign - Unison


One area where AI in music production really shines is handling repetitive tasks that typically slow you down or distract you from your creative process. 


This is because it doesn’t require human emotion or that human touch like some other things we’ll talk about in a minute. 


For example, AI tools can easily: 


  • Organize and label tracks
  • Prepare sessions
  • Quickly align multiple vocal takes for you in just seconds

So instead of spending hours manually adjusting timing and pitch correction, you can let AI-powered tools manage these tedious (and let’s be honest, boring) tasks.


This way, you can focus more on creativity and experimentation, which is key.


Generating fresh chord progressions or drum patterns is something AI technology does extremely well too, giving you new ideas when you’re stuck or out of inspiration.


Speaking of, if you want to know the best ways to break out of beat block, I got you covered.


AI also has the power to analyze large amounts of audio data rapidly to help you reference and match EQ/compression settings in real-time.


In turn, it can greatly speed up your mixing workflow. 


On top of that, AI-driven mastering services can quickly provide you with professional-quality loudness and tonal balance so your songs are ready for release.


So, needless to say, there are definitely areas where it would be super helpful and smart to take advantage of AI, no doubt about it.


By using AI to handle these routine or repetitive aspects of music creation, you can spend more time doing what you love: bringing your unique creative vision to life as music creators.


  • AI’s Role in Precise Mixing & Mastering Tasks


AI - Unison


When it comes to mixing and mastering, AI offers precision that can sometimes surpass traditional methods.


This can help you achieve a cleaner, more polished sound in your tracks. 


For example, some AI-driven mixing tools can instantly identify frequency conflicts and suggest precise adjustments, making your mix clearer without endless trial & error.


So, you might find it useful to let AI analyze your song’s frequency balance compared to your favorite reference tracks.


It’ll show you exactly what areas need improvement in just a few clicks, which can help you improve your skills on top of saving you time in the process.


Another advantage is that AI mastering plugins can automatically match the loudness, stereo image, and tonal balance of commercial releases.


This will help you make sure your tracks sound great across different streaming platforms and match up to industry standards.


And let’s be honest, if you’re not doing that nowadays, you’re definitely not going to be taken seriously as a producer.


Rather than spending countless hours adjusting compressors, limiters, and EQ, you can rely on AI-powered mastering to achieve consistent, high-quality sounds/results. 


AI technology is also excellent at identifying and reducing unwanted resonances or harsh frequencies in vocals and instruments.


If you use it the right way, will your tracks sound smooth without losing their natural character.


All-in-all, by trusting AI to handle the precise technical aspects of mixing and mastering, you can focus more on making creative/informed decisions.


  • Where AI Still Falls Short (and Probably Always Will)


Producers Pointing - Unison


Despite all the amazing things AI tools can do, they still can’t fully mimic the emotional depth and intuition that you naturally bring to your music production process.


For example, while AI can technically create chord progressions and melodies, it struggles to genuinely understand the emotions or intentions behind why you might choose one progression over another for a particular song/feel.


This is where producers still have the upper hand and, in my opinion, always will.


On the same note, AI-powered vocal processing can easily correct pitch and timing, but it often misses the subtle emotional nuances and artistic imperfections.


Ones that make a vocal performance truly special. 


AI also has trouble emulating and perfecting the deeper emotional context artists want to convey 一 something that requires your human insight and empathy.


No matter how many times you feed it the same prompts, it still can’t achieve what artists want like a good face-to-face or text exchange.


When it comes to creative risk-taking and originality, AI usually sticks to patterns it has learned from existing data, and that’s all it knows.


This makes it difficult for it to break new ground or push musical boundaries. 


You, on the other hand, naturally take risks and experiment with unconventional sounds, which adds personal expression that AI simply doesn’t comprehend.


At the end of the day, music creation relies heavily on human creativity, intuition, and emotional understanding, which are qualities that AI will likely never replace. 


This means your role as a producer will always involve making those key creative decisions that shape music into something truly meaningful and relatable.

  • Improved Workflow & Saving Time


AI limiting - Unison


When it comes to saving time on repetitive tasks, AI tools can seriously upgrade your workflow and free up your energy for creative decision making. 


For example, instead of spending hours manually correcting timing issues in vocal tracks or editing drum performances, you can let AI-driven tools quickly tighten everything up, so you stay focused on the bigger picture. 


Another huge benefit is how AI can manage session organization (e.g., labeling tracks, routing audio, and creating groups automatically).


It’ll help you avoid tedious prep time, like using a sous chef in the kitchen. 


Even tasks like basic audio cleanup, such as removing background noise, clicks, and pops, can easily be handled by AI software in a fraction of the time it normally takes. 


This efficiency means you’ll have way more headspace and creative energy to bang out unique sounds and ideas, rather than wasting hours on dull technical work. 


Bottom line, leaning on AI for these routine jobs helps you spend less time staring at waveforms and more time creating music you’re truly proud of.


  • Enhanced Creativity & Inspiration Through AI Assistance


MIDI Wizard Select - Unison


One of the most useful ways to take advantage of AI is for inspiration and messing around with things you would never think of or couldn’t implement.


Maybe you don’t really know too much about theory… but guess what does? AI.


For example, say you’re producing a pop track and find yourself stuck using the same chord progressions or melodic ideas over and over again. 


By using AI-powered tools you can quickly experiment with new ideas, like a chord progression you wouldn’t typically consider.


Maybe something modal or unexpected like shifting into a different key mid-chorus to give your song some fresh excitement and tension.


Another great technique is letting AI generate music-based rhythmic ideas to help you break free from your usual drum patterns. 


Instead of relying on standard rhythms, you might let AI suggest more unconventional groove options like syncopated percussion hits or off-beat hi-hat patterns.


This can seriously enhance the energy and dynamics of your track, which is awesome.


Also, consider using AI-driven tools to create interesting vocal harmonies or background music textures you normally wouldn’t mess around with. 


For instance, you could have an AI generate several harmony lines based on your main vocal melody 一 giving you totally unique layers to blend into your arrangement. 


This will help you get inspired quickly (especially when you feel creatively drained, are on a tight deadline, or short on new ideas)


By using AI tools for inspiration, you’re tapping into a HUGE variety of mind-blowing musical possibilities and ideas you might never discover on your own. 


This will keep your tracks fresh, music production skills on point, and secure your ability to stay ahead in the music industry.
